Call for Proposals
You are invited to join the 9th annual conference of the
International Society for the Scholarship of Teaching and Learning
in Hamilton, Ontario, Canada. At this event, international scholars
and educators will come together to share recent work and to
discuss how our collective efforts will transform the future of
higher education.
The conference will feature workshops facilitated by leading
scholars in the field, distinguished international plenary
speakers, panel presentations, individual paper and poster
presentations, and ISSOTL's signature Conference Commons for
informal idea-sharing and networking. Please join us!
The theme of the 2012 conference is Research on Teaching
& Learning: Integrating Practices. This theme encompasses
several potential topics or threads, including (but not limited
to): Integrating SOTL into institutional cultures
- Integrating student voices in the theory & practice of
SOTL
- Integrating SOTL research results and classroom teaching
practices
- Integrating diverse disciplinary approaches to teaching,
learning & SOTL
- Integrating theory & practice in SOTL
- Integrating diverse, international perspectives on and
practices of SOTL
- Integrating leadership, academic development & SOTL
- Integrating professional learning & Higher Education
